  • Patent number: 4335702
    Abstract: An efficient, clean burning, woodburning stove in which super heated fresh air and exhaust gases from the primary combustion of the wood fire are introduced into a secondary combustion chamber wherein these gases are mixed to recombust remaining fuel particles. Exhaust from the secondary combustion chamber enters a heat exchange chamber wherein the heat content of the exhaust gas is transferred to the cooking surface of the stove. The burning rate of both the primary and secondary combustion can be independently controlled by individually selecting the air supplies to the combustion areas. An inclined grate, in combination with the direction of the exhaust gases, provides a self feeding feature in which an even burning rate of the fire is insured.
